Qualifications: Graduation from an accredited law school and admitted to practice in the State of Maryland with Circuit Court Trial experience. The applicant is required to pass a criminal background investigation, which includes fingerprinting.
Compensation: Starting salary is $81,097 , commensurate with experience.

- Knowledge of the principles and practices of law, including court procedures and legal research methods and sources;
- Skill in using a personal computer and commonly utilized business and legal software in the performance of duties;
- Ability to handle a high volume court docket involving a variety of limited and complex cases effectively;
- Ability to interview witnesses to gather information, to research relevant case law and codes for applicability to case, to determine appropriate sentence recommendations and guidelines, and to develop strategies and theories for effective case prosecution;
- Drafts and prepares a variety of legal documents, including but not limited to briefs, motions and legal memoranda;
- Coordinates case work efforts with other City and State agencies that provide assistance, protection and services to victims and witnesses; and,
- Performs related work as required.
